HIGH TRANSMISSION OIL TEMPERATURE (CONV TEMP GAGE INDICATES EXCESSIVE TEMPERA-TURE) (Cont).Step 1. (Cont).Set transmission control lever to N position and operate engine atidle speed for ten seconds.Repeat the above until CONV TEMP gage needle is approximately 1/2inch from bottom of gage.Decrease engine speed to 800 rpm. Be sure transmission control leveris in N position. Pressure gage should indicate 135 psi.Press brake treadle and valve to prevent loader from moving. Withengine operating at 800 rpm, put transmission control lever in Rposition. Pressure gage should indicate 135 psi.Press brake treadle and valve to prevent loader from moving. Withengine operating at 800 rpm, put transmission control lever in Fposition. Pressure gage should indicate 135 psi.Press brake treadle and valve to prevent loader from moving. Withengine operating at 800 rpm, put transmission control lever in Hposition. Pressure gage should indicate 125 to 132 psi.Put transmission control lever in N position. Turn off engine.a. If pressure gage indication was low for all positions of trans-mission control lever:(1) Drain transmission oil and clean suction strainer screen(refer to TM 5-3805-262-20).2-95
